What Exactly Does Your Glycol Chiller Do?

Think of your glycol chiller as the central nervous system for temperature management in your facility. This specialized refrigeration system circulates a food-grade antifreeze solution (propylene glycol mixed with water) through a closed loop to various points in your brewing process. Its primary jobs include:

  • Wort Chilling: Rapidly dropping the temperature of the wort after the boil is crucial to prevent contamination and prepare it for the yeast. A struggling chiller means longer cooling times and increased risk of spoilage.
  • Fermentation Control: Maintaining exact temperatures in your fermenters and brite tanks is non-negotiable. Even a slight deviation can stress the yeast, leading to off-flavours, stalled fermentation, and a completely ruined batch.
  • Serving Perfection: It keeps your serving tanks and draft lines at the perfect temperature, ensuring that every pint poured is exactly as you intended.

In short, from the hot side to the cold side, your chiller dictates the stability and repeatability of your product. Without it performing optimally, you’re simply guessing.

Warning Signs Your Chiller System Needs Urgent Attention

Downtime is a brewer’s worst nightmare. Proactive maintenance starts with recognizing the early warning signs of trouble. If you notice any of the following, it’s time to call in a professional:

  • Inconsistent Temperatures: Your tank readings are fluctuating or you can’t hit your target temperatures.
  • Extended Cooling Times: It’s taking noticeably longer to crash cool a batch than it used to.
  • Unusual Noises: Grinding, banging, or squealing from the chiller unit are clear indicators of mechanical stress.
  • Visible Leaks or Frost: Any fluid leaks or excessive frost buildup on the unit or refrigerant lines point to a problem.
  • Spiking Energy Bills: A sudden, unexplained increase in your hydro costs often means your system is working inefficiently to compensate for an underlying issue.
